Physical Requirements
- Must be able to travel and be out of town for extended periods.
- Must work with resin and chemicals associated with the installation of cured‑in‑place liners (MSDS available).
- Must stand much of the day and walk on uneven ground.
- Must use proper lifting technique to lift a minimum of 50 pounds and carry it 50 feet; lift up to 100 pounds periodically.
- Must lift 20‑40 pounds overhead periodically.
- Must enter and exit structures (manholes, vaults, etc.) and work in confined spaces in accordance with safety guidelines.
- Must work in elevated situations; ascend/descend a minimum 25‑foot ladder.
- Must bend, turn at waist, squat.
- Must pull heavy rope from a hole in the ground.
- Must walk and drag material (hose).
- Must safely use cutting devices (hand saws, razor knives).
- Must install pipe plugs on sanitary, storm, and process pipelines in wet environments.
- Must drive a heavy truck for at least one to two hours each day.
- Must work in adverse weather conditions (heat, cold, rain, etc.).
